This week Missouri finally got a poet laureate. Maybe you read about it in the P-D.

Obviously the state has a lot more important issues than having an official promoter of poetry. But I think it’s a positive thing for the state: It shows kids that people appreciate and respect thoughtful writing. Otherwise they are going to grow up thinking that blog writing is high culture.

Maybe some adults can use a reminder, too, that some writers aspire to - and come up with -  better prose than the babbling about ‘personal journeys’ and such that we hear on TV reality shows and read in vanity press books and everyday journalism.
